Overview Caspod Dry Syrup

Caspod Dry Syrup is an antibiotic medication used to treat various bacterial infections in children and adolescents. Its applications include infections affecting the ears, eyes, nose, throat, lungs, skin, digestive system, and urinary tract. It's also effective against typhoid fever in this age group. Administer the syrup one hour before or two hours after meals; however, if stomach upset occurs, give it with food. Always follow the prescribed dosage, as it's tailored to the infection's type and severity, as well as your child's age and weight. If your child vomits the medicine within 30 minutes, repeat the dose; however, avoid doubling the dose if it's nearing the next scheduled time. Do not use this antibiotic for viral illnesses like colds or flu. Doctors only prescribe it for such symptoms if a secondary bacterial infection is present. Common, temporary side effects may include vomiting, diarrhea, nausea, rash, and headache; these usually resolve as your child adjusts to the medication. Persistent or severe side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Inform your child's doctor of any prior allergies, heart conditions, blood disorders, birth defects, respiratory issues, lung problems, digestive problems, skin conditions, liver problems, or kidney issues. This information is essential for proper dosage and treatment planning.

How Caspod Dry Syrup works:

Caspod Dry Syrup is an antibiotic medication that inhibits bacterial growth by disrupting cell wall synthesis. This crucial bacterial structure is necessary for survival, and its disruption prevents bacterial proliferation and the spread of infection, while mitigating the risk of developing antibiotic resistance.

SAFETY ADVICE

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

For individuals with severe kidney impairment, Caspod Dry Syrup requires careful administration and potential dosage modification. Medical advice is essential. In children with mild to moderate kidney disease, Caspod Dry Syrup is typically well-tolerated; however, dosage adjustments might be necessary for those with severe kidney problems.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with liver impairment should use Caspod Dry Syrup judiciously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Caspod Dry Syrup :

Remain calm. Unless otherwise directed by your pediatrician, administer the forgotten dose immediately upon recollection. Omit the missed dose if the next scheduled dose is imminent. Adhere to the recommended dosage schedule; avoid doubling the dose to compensate.

FAQs on Caspod Dry Syrup

While an extra dose of Caspod Dry Syrup is probably harmless, contact a doctor immediately if you suspect an overdose. Excessive amounts may trigger adverse reactions or potentially worsen your child's condition.
This medication may cause serious side effects such as persistent vomiting, kidney problems, allergic reactions, diarrhea, and severe gastrointestinal infections. Consult your child's doctor immediately if any of these occur.
Caspod Dry Syrup may interact with other medications. Inform your child's doctor about all other medications your child is taking before administering Caspod Dry Syrup. Always consult your child's doctor before giving them any medication.
Generally, antibiotics don't affect vaccines or cause adverse reactions in recently vaccinated children. However, vaccination should be postponed until a child recovers from an illness requiring antibiotics. The vaccine can be administered once your child is well.
Your doctor might recommend regular kidney and liver function tests to monitor your child's health.
A yellow or green nasal discharge doesn't necessitate antibiotics. This color change is a normal part of a common cold, as mucus thickens over time. Cold symptoms typically resolve within 7-10 days.
Viral infections, such as most sore throats and ear infections (over 80%), don't respond to antibiotics. Symptoms like sore throat, runny nose, barking cough, earache, and ear discharge usually indicate a viral cause. Consult your pediatrician for diagnosis and care.
Viral infections rarely lead to bacterial infections. Antibiotics are ineffective against viruses and may harm your child if used unnecessarily. Always consult your child's doctor before administering antibiotics.
Antibiotics, such as Caspod Dry Syrup, can upset children's sensitive stomachs, sometimes causing diarrhea. This is because antibiotics can harm beneficial gut bacteria. While Caspod Dry Syrup may eliminate both harmful and helpful bacteria, increasing infection risk, don't stop the medication if diarrhea occurs. Contact your child's doctor for guidance; they may adjust the dosage.
Consistent improper use of Caspod Dry Syrup, including irregular dosing and misuse, can foster antibiotic resistance. This means the antibiotics become ineffective, potentially causing recurring infections.
